
Power Climber enters Brazil market and obtains compliance with the local content rules of the Brazilian Development Bank.
Power Climber Wind, a division of SafeWorks, LLC, recently opened a new production facility in Recife, Brazil to better serve its customers in that market. Power Climber also obtained compliance with the local content rules of the Brazilian Development Bank (BNDES).
“We focused on developing local relationships capable of meeting our volume and quality standards,” said Mike Moritz, Vice President of Supply Chain.
An initial order of more than 50 Sherpa SD4 Turbine Service Lifts (TSL) will be installed in turbines at the Cabeço Preto and Macambira wind projects. It represents the first of many company orders in the region. TSL production began in the winter of 2015.
“The BNDES approval and this large TSL order mark major milestones for Power Climber Wind in the Brazilian market,” said Colby Hubler, company Sales Manager. “We’ve been manufacturing and supplying the most reliable turbine service lifts to major wind OEMs around the world for decades. Establishing a local presence in Brazil was a natural evolution for us, and we are confident our market- leading TSLs and wind turbine access solutions will be well received by OEMs and technicians here, ultimately improving their safety and productivity.”
